As a Product Design Intern, you’ll work on real design challenges that solve for the beautiful mess of modern work and gain firsthand insight into how we are transforming the way work gets done in an AI-first company. Atlassian Design turns complex teamwork into clear, connected, and inclusive experiences. You’ll work alongside designers, product managers, and engineers across our global organization, learning how to understand real customer problems, explore and test ideas, communicate decisions, and turn them into high-quality technical prototypes with our world-class AI tooling.

Responsibilities
Responsibilities
Apply strong interaction, visual, and systems-design craft to turn ambiguous customer problems into simple, accessible product experiences across Atlassian products.
Partner with product managers, engineers, researchers, and senior designers to understand customer needs, evaluate technical constraints, and make informed design decisions.
Use research insights, product data, technical prototyping and usability testing to explore assumptions, iterate quickly and improve the quality of shipped experiences.
Contribute to design systems, patterns and documentation while learning how AI and connected teamwork shape modern collaboration at scale.
